Abstract:
Abstract The scientific production measured by the number of mainstream joint publications, resulting from the cooperative research efforts between Chile and Spain, considering disciplines, application field, type of journal, impact factor, and research institutions involved, was analyzed for the 1991-2000 period. Databases from several institutions, such as the Institute for Scientific Information (ISI) in USA and other national organizations, were employed to quantify the number of publications and to determine the profile of the mutual-collaboration research groups of both countries. It was possible to establish the strong points of the mutual work in some disciplines and the formation of a critical mass of researchers, showing that the scientific cooperation between countries of emerging-economies, like Chile, and developed nations, as Spain, is possible and leads to mutual benefits.
